AI is reshaping the way we work, lead and grow. Are you ready?

Technology and AI are evolving faster than ever, and organisations that invest in capability today will lead the transformation tomorrow.

Join the Victorian Chamber of Commerce and Industry for a must-attend event that goes beyond the hype to explore how AI is being applied across industries, and what it takes to build the skills, systems and strategies to thrive.

Through a panel of expert speakers, hands-on insights and real-world case studies, we’ll explore:

  • Skilling for the AI Economy: What future-ready teams need to know, and how to build internal capability with confidence

  • Applied AI in Action: Learn from leading businesses already using AI to drive growth, streamline operations and improve customer experience

  • Policy and Governance: Balancing innovation with safety, ethics and IP protection 

Keynote speaker: Ray Fleming, Founder of Stratentia

Join us at the Age of Intelligence event, presented in partnership with the FSO Skills Accelerator, where industry and government leaders will explore how AI is transforming decision-making, service delivery and business strategy.

Joining the event is a dynamic panel of leaders shaping Australia’s AI and skills landscape:

  • Catherine Toms, Co-Founder of AI Growth Academy, is a strategic consultant helping businesses embed AI tools and habits that drive productivity and growth.

  • Patrick Kidd OBE OAM, CEO of Future Skills Organisation, leads national efforts to align education and training with future workforce needs.

  • John Galligan, General Manager of Corporate External and Legal Affairs at Microsoft, brings deep expertise in public policy and regulatory compliance across Australia and New Zealand.

  • Chris Smith, Head of Innovation at ReadyTech, drives AI and frontier tech initiatives for an ASX-listed company, helping shape Australia’s workforce and innovation agenda.
